## Configuration

Gridforge reads settings from `.env` at startup. Set GRID_SIZE (default 15), WORDLIST_PATH, and MAX_GENERATION_MS before launching. Support team: if puzzles come back empty, the wordlist path is almost always wrong. Restart after any change; values are not hot-reloaded. The generator also calls the clue-ranking service, which requires an auth credential set on the next line of the file.

vault entry, fadup-tagag: RELAY_SECRET8=2fd92179

### Changelog — Brimworth Autoscaler 2.8

Defaults changed for the queue-depth autoscaler. Scale-up now triggers at a lower depth threshold, and cooldown was shortened to reduce backlog during burst traffic. Scale-down remains conservative. Existing overrides are untouched; only deployments using defaults are affected. If paging on queue lag, check whether the deployment picked up the new values. The new default configuration is as follows.

config for bahop-baduf:
[kasion]
team = lamath
access_code = ac_d807e5
host = kasion.paliqcloud.corp
port = 4000
owner = julix.tamvan
peer = frair.qorvelsoft.local

Hi team,

Before I hand off the 3.2 release, please note the humidity sensor drift reported on Verdana controllers in the Elmbrook trial site. Drift exceeds 4% after roughly ten days of continuous operation; firmware 3.2.1 adds an automatic recalibration cycle every 72 hours. Support should advise growers to install 3.2.1 and trigger a manual recalibration once. The hotfix bundle must be verified before distribution, so I'm including the signing key used for the 3.2.1 packages below.

release key, fahof-yagap: bky3_m5d

The new waveform preview renders uploaded audio server-side via the Crestmark decoder. Please verify: the decoder runs in the sandboxed worker pool with no network egress; malformed-file fuzzing results are attached to the review thread; generated preview images are stripped of embedded metadata before caching; and the size cap of 200 MB is enforced before decode, not after. All four checks were green on the candidate we intend to ship, identified immediately below.

build token for tawif-bahip: htk31_68bba16e1afabfef4ecc69408c06f16